Rafał R. Nebelski is a Polish photographer specialising in landscape, nature, automotive, and commercial photography. His works, characterised by exceptional attention to detail and masterful use of light, represent a unique combination of technical perfection and artistic sensibility. His artistic journey began in the magical world of the analog darkroom in the 1980s, where under his father's watchful eye, he discovered the mysteries of light and shadow. However, the true awakening came when he stood face to face with the hypnotising vastness of the Arctic landscape — a place where silence becomes tangible and light dances in its purest form. "In these immense stretches of beautiful emptiness," says the artist, "I find escape from the chaos of modern life and a space where each frame becomes a meditation on the essence of existence." Nebelski's works are poetic dialogues with nature, where minimalist composition meets a deep sensitivity to the nuances of light. His photographs transport the viewer to regions inaccessible to most, offering not only a view but an experience of transcendent beauty that speaks the primordial language of nature. In parallel, his fascination with form manifests in sophisticated studies of automotive objects. Here, Nebelski does not see machines, but sculptures in motion — perfect expressions of human creativity. With surgical precision, he extracts from metallic surfaces stories of light, reflections, and harmony of design. "I am fascinated by shapes and nuances of form," he confesses, "It is a search for dialogue between the designer's vision and the eternal dance of light and shadow." His artistic vision has been honored with numerous international awards, including the International Photography Award (IPA) — where he won the title of Best of Show, Prix de la Photographie Paris (P×3), and Memorial Maria Luisa. As a member of the elite Association of Polish Art Photographers (ZPAF), Polish Nature Photographers Union (ZPFP) and ambassador for the legendary Gitzo brand, Nebelski combines artistic sensitivity with technical mastery. Running the renowned Warsaw art printing house Cerasus, he exercises absolute control over every aspect of the creative process — from vision to final realisation — guaranteeing collectors' works of uncompromising quality and durability. His works have been published multiple times in industry press and presented at individual and group exhibitions.
